将每日数据转换为每小时六小时

时间:2017-10-13 06:43:51

标签: r csv

我有一个包含日常数据的csv文件,格式如下:

Year  Month  Day  RR
1979    4   14  6.4
1979    4   15  1

我想使用以下格式为此创建六小时数据:

Year  Month  Day HH  RR
1979    4   14   00   1.6
1979    4   14   06   1.6
1979    4   14   12   1.6
1979    4   14   18   1.6
1979    4   15   00   0.25
1979    4   15   06   0.25
1979    4   15   12   0.25
1979    4   15   18   0.25

我想创建一个包含6hourly间隔(0,6,12,18)的“HH”列,并将“RR”值除以4。

有关如何以最简单的方式在R中执行此操作的任何建议吗?

截至目前,我在excel手动完成,但我正在处理30年的日常数据。

我会感激任何帮助。 提前谢谢。

0 个答案:

没有答案